Tex. Government Code § 532.0255: COMPLIANCE STANDARDS AND STANDARDIZED PROCESSES.

(a) In implementing the electronic visit verification system:

(1) subject to Subsection (b), the executive commissioner shall adopt compliance standards for health care providers; and

(2) the commission shall ensure that:

(A) the information required to be reported by health care providers is standardized across Medicaid managed care organizations and commission programs;

(B) processes Medicaid managed care organizations require to retrospectively correct data are standardized and publicly accessible to health care providers;

(C) standardized processes are established for addressing the failure of a Medicaid managed care organization to provide a timely authorization for delivering services necessary to ensure continuity of care; and

(D) a health care provider is allowed to enter a variable schedule into the system.

(b) In establishing compliance standards for health care providers under Subsection (a), the executive commissioner shall consider:

(1) the administrative burdens placed on health care providers required to comply with the standards; and

(2) the benefits of using emerging technologies for ensuring compliance, including Internet-based, mobile telephone-based, and global positioning-based technologies.

Added by Acts 2023, 88th Leg., R.S., Ch. 769 (H.B. 4611), Sec. 1.01, eff. April 1, 2025.
